The impact of extreme weather conditions on the global solar PV industry has contributed to an 87% increase in the average severity of claims over the past five years, renewables underwriter GCube revealed.


Its Cell, Interrupted study finds that weather-related losses are one of the most common causes of solar PV claims worldwide, accounting for just under half of all PV claims in North America, and over a quarter in the rest of the world.

GCube says the solar PV industry will need to invest time and resources in order to increase its tolerance to risk, particularly for losses resulting from extreme weather, which can include tornadoes, floods, windstorm and hail damage.

Additional factors to this risk increase include electrical failure, lightning strikes and the theft of components including copper wire. The latter is a particular concern for operators in Southern Europe, and theft-related claims account for over a quarter of the total outside of North America.

While the study says an increase in the total number and cost of claims is to be expected as the PV market expands, this overall increase in severity highlights a growing need for knowledge sharing and collaboration among project owners, developers and risk, insurance and claims managers.

Cell, Interrupted – produced exclusively for the firm’s international community of insured clients and supporting brokers – identifies the challenges faced by solar PV developers and owners around the world, the causes and cost of solar PV claims, and discusses how they can best be mitigated.

Annual growth in the solar market consistently exceeds 25%, with falling technology costs, and sufficient scale and innovation driving development in new markets, says GCube.

However, if the industry is to continue to develop at this rate – particularly in an age of declining subsidies – it will need to more adequately prepare for sudden and unforeseen risks, particularly as the market increasingly moves into areas prone to natural catastrophe and extreme weather conditions.

The study warns that a failure to do so will be to the detriment of investors and project stakeholders.

Jatin Sharma, head of business development at GCube and author of the report, says that despite its relative infancy, the solar PV industry has already gained a number of scars.

“It has faced bankruptcy and consolidation. Its investors have been left in the wake of regulatory uncertainty, including concerns that industrial policy will undermine a cost competitive, but ‘foreign’ supply chain.

“And climate change, its once greatest ally, has demonstrated how vulnerable utility-scale and residential solar PV are to the increasing frequency and severity of natural perils such as floods, windstorms and tornadoes.”

Sharma says an industry preoccupied with growth, cost reduction and innovation will struggle to brace itself for the continuing turmoil.

“Until there is greater awareness among the investment community that risk and asset managers need more resources to adequately prepare for the sudden and unforeseen, the industry will continue to be caught off guard.

“As we’ve recently seen with Californian wildfires, extreme weather-related conditions and their aftermath can pose a very real threat to solar energy assets and surrounding infrastructure, operating in increasingly testing environments worldwide.”

In summary Cell, Interrupted, which draws on a blend of GCube’s proprietary claims data, technical expertise and publicly available market information, says the solar industry will continue to exceed analysts growth expectations as it proliferates.

“Falling costs, sufficient scale and innovation in energy storage should result in further penetration in established markets while overcoming investment barriers and weak grid issues in new markets.

“But if the industry is to adapt and develop to reduced margins in a zero subsidy environment, it will need to invest time and resources to increase its tolerance to risk, notably adapting and responding to electrical malfunction and natural peril losses,” the study concludes.

PHILADELPHIA (September 13, 2016) – Fairfax County, Va. has agreed to pay a $64,450 penalty for underground storage tank violations at 15 county locations where facilities stored gasoline, diesel fuel or motor oil. The settlement addresses compliance with environmental regulations that help protect communities and the environment from exposure to oil or potentially harmful chemicals.

At the facilities, the county did not test the equipment that was being used to detect leaks from pressurized underground lines that were connected to the storage tanks. In addition, at two facilities, the county failed to annually test its tank lines for tightness. None of the violations included any type of release or leak from the tanks or pipes. The county has corrected all violations.

With millions of gallons of petroleum products and hazardous substances stored in underground storage tanks throughout the country, leaking tanks are a major source of soil and groundwater contamination. EPA and state regulations are designed to reduce the risk of underground leaks and to promptly detect and properly address leaks thus minimizing environmental harm and avoiding the costs of major cleanups.

SAN FRANCISCO – Today, the U.S. Environmental Protection Agency reached a settlement with General Petroleum Corporation to resolve federal Clean Water Act violations at its petroleum storage facility located on Terminal Island in the Port of Los Angeles, Calif. The company will pay a $15,500 penalty as part of the agreement, and has already come into compliance with the law.

"Spill prevention is a key planning element for oil storage facilities, especially those located near California’s precious waterways,” said Kathleen Johnson, Director of the Enforcement Division in EPA’s Pacific Southwest Region. “To reduce the risk to San Pedro Bay, we have been working with our state and local partners to ensure the deficiencies were all addressed.”

Today’s action is a result of a joint inspection conducted by EPA and representatives of the Los Angeles Fire Department in April 2015. The investigation found that General Petroleum had violated regulations requiring onshore oil production facilities at risk of discharging oil to nearby waterways to prepare and implement a Spill Prevention, Control, and Countermeasure (SPCC) plan.

“This enforcement action, taken in partnership with the U.S. EPA, was needed to not only protect the City’s environment but to also protect the health and safety of the City’s residents,” said LAFD Fire Marshal, Chief John Vidovich, who oversees the program responsible for inspecting and enforcing environmental compliance at this type of facility.

General Petroleum is located within the Port of Los Angeles adjacent to the Los Angeles Harbor. The company failed to provide adequate secondary containment around tanks to keep spilled oil from leaving the site and entering surrounding waters. General Petroleum also failed to amend and re-certify its SPCC plan after making significant physical changes to its facility. In addition, the company did not maintain and implement an SPCC plan that discusses discharge or drainage controls, and procedures for the control of a potential discharge.

The goal of EPA's SPCC regulation is to prevent oil from reaching navigable waters and adjoining shorelines, and to plan for containment of oil discharges in the event of a spill. The regulation requires onshore oil storage facilities to develop and implement SPCC Plans and to establish procedures, methods, and equipment to prevent spills, and to respond properly if a spill occurs.

(New York, N.Y. – September 13, 2016) The U.S. Environmental Protection Agency today announced that it has reached an agreement with Total Petroleum Puerto Rico Corporation (“Total Petroleum”) to settle the company’s alleged violations of requirements to control pollution from stormwater discharges at its Guaynabo Bulk Fuels Terminal. Under the agreement, Total Petroleum is required to comply with the Clean Water Act’s stormwater discharge requirements associated with industrial activities and will pay a $345,000 penalty. The company will also invest $40,000 to construct and install approximately 30 artificial reef modules in the Condado Lagoon, which was recently designated as a nature reserve.

“Puerto Rico has extraordinary natural resources, including amazing water bodies and coastal ecosystems that are important places of recreation and tourist attractions,” said Carmen Guerrero Pérez, the Director of the EPA’s Caribbean Environmental Protection Division. “Every company operating in Puerto Rico has an obligation to comply with the Clean Water Act so these water resources are not damaged and degraded.”

The Clean Water Act requires that certain industrial facilities apply for and obtain National Pollutant Discharge Elimination System permits to control the discharge of pollutants carried out by stormwater runoff into nearby water bodies. These facilities must develop and implement a Storm Water Pollution Prevention Plan that details the best management practices that the company will follow to prevent stormwater runoff from washing harmful pollutants into local water bodies.

Without adequate on-site controls, stormwater runoff can flow directly to the nearest water body and can cause water quality damage such as siltation of rivers, beach closings, fishing restrictions, and habitat degradation. As stormwater flows over these facilities, it can pick up pollutants, including dirt or sediments, nutrients, trash, chemicals, and oils. Of particular concern is the uncontrolled runoff that can harm or kill fish and wildlife due to changes in water quality, hydrology, and other factors.

The EPA complaint alleges that Total Petroleum violated numerous stormwater requirements at its Guaynabo Bulk Fuels Terminal, such as failing to: implement best management practices; implement a Storm Water Pollution Prevention Plan; monitor and report discharge data of the facility’s discharges of pollutants; and obtain the appropriate stormwater discharge permit associated with industrial activity.

In addition to agreeing to come into compliance with the Clean Water Act and paying a penalty, Total Petroleum has also agreed to construct a new stormwater collection and discharge system at the Guaynabo Terminal, as well as submit an updated stormwater permit application for the facility. The company will also construct the third and final phase of the Condado Lagoon Taíno Coral Trail and Reef Enhancement Project, which is built in the northeastern reach of the Condado Lagoon’s outlet to the Atlantic Ocean.


Total Petroleum will install approximately 30 artificial reef modules to provide artificial habitats for reef species in the San Juan Bay Estuary. The purpose of this project is to enhance, protect, and promote marine life diversity in the Estuary System, which is designated as an estuary of national importance and is part of the EPA’s National Estuaries Program. Total Petroleum will invest a minimum of $40,000 for this project. The project, which benefits the environment and the community, is not required to bring the company into compliance.

A water main break has shut down a SEPTA trolley line in West Philadelphia.

The break was reported before 1:30 p.m. Tuesday at 60th Street and Lansdowne Avenue.

Images from the scene showed several large sections of roadway which had buckled.

SEPTA has shut down its Route 10 trolley service.

Passengers are instead being bused between 33rd and Market streets and 63rd and Malvern streets.
